IXpsDocumentConsumer ::GetNewEmptyPart, méthode (filterpipeline.h)

La méthode GetNewEmptyPart crée une nouvelle partie XPS.

Syntaxe

HRESULT GetNewEmptyPart(
  [in]  const wchar_t     *uri,
  [in]  REFIID            riid,
  [out] void              **ppNewObject,
  [out] IPrintWriteStream **ppWriteStream
);

Paramètres

[in] uri

URI de la nouvelle partie à créer.

[in] riid

Identificateur de référence (REFIID) pour l’une des interfaces suivantes :

[out] ppNewObject

Pointeur vers le nouvel objet à créer.

[out] ppWriteStream

Objet de flux de données dans lequel la partie sera écrite. Chaque partie est associée à un objet de flux de données.

Valeur de retour

GetNewEmptyPart retourne un HRESULT.

Remarques

Un filtre peut créer de nouvelles parties XPS à l’aide de la méthode GetNewEmptyPart. En règle générale, le filtre reçoit des parties XPS de l’objet inter-filtre.

Exigences

Exigence Valeur
plateforme cible Bureau
d’en-tête filterpipeline.h

Voir aussi

IFixedDocument

IFixedPage

IPartColorProfile

IPartFont

IPartImage

IPartPrintTicket

IPartThumbnail

IXpsDocumentConsumer